Why are cushions essential?

I know I’m majorly biased in this department as (for those of you who don’t know it already) handmade cushions is where LMH the business and the blog all began, I was really struggling to find unique soft furnishings for my new home that didn’t cost the earth (and moon and planets…). I signed up for a sewing class and made my own from vintage textiles and it all came about from there. If, like me, you love to change the feel of a room regularly then cushions are one of the easiest, most affordable and sustainable ways to do so.

In the living room I love to change from vintage silk cushions to denim or wool…all work well with the grey, striped sofa and the rest of the rooms design scheme.

In the bedroom I change from a deep purple selection to a long hessian grain sack cushion, both change the look and feel of the room instantly.

Cushions can also add subtle personality to a room by featuring a wedding themed design for newlyweds or a vintage design featuring the owners favourite chocolate bar.
